Output d155b79b376a92af6a5436da95164a8a082e782e9c2ba1ab360ecd7efff7cf05:0

value
3111147156
script pubkey
OP_0 OP_PUSHBYTES_20 25d44f73748f585445d236eb5e7c58f433ec4e8f
address
tb1qyh2y7um53av9g3wjxm44ulzc7se7cn50vc2yq3
transaction
d155b79b376a92af6a5436da95164a8a082e782e9c2ba1ab360ecd7efff7cf05
confirmations
112302
spent
true